PRETTY PATCHES POUCH

MATERIALS

• Nine assorted print fabric squares, 3in – three each in pink, green and blue (patchwork) – see Kristyne’s Fabric Tip

• Nine white print fabric squares, 3in – three each in pink, green and blue (patchwork background)

• Fat quarter low-volume print fabric (outer pouch and lining)

• 25 x 40cm (10 x 16in) rectangle of batting

• 20cm (8in) zipper

• Decorative tape (optional)

• Zipper pull decoration (optional)

• Three skeins of embroidery cotton to coordinate with the patchwork
